  1. It is not necessary to spend a fortune to clean your painted walls. Here, one inexpensive and a little bit old-fashioned recipe, which is as effective as some of the special cleaners from the store. Make a solution of 1 cup clear ammonia, ½ cup white vinegar, 4 litres warm water and ¼ cup baking soda. Then, apply to the wall with a sponge and rinse well with water. Because of the ammonia contained in the cleaner, you have to wear gloves.

  2. Use toothpaste to scrub the scuff marks from your painted walls. However, we are not talking about the normal toothpaste which you can buy from every supermarket or pharmacy, but the kind your grandmother kept in her medicine cabinet. For the job, you will need an old, soft toothbrush, too. The marks will disappear, right at the moment, and even professional London cleaners will be impressed by the results.
